A Taste of History: Connecting the Dots
Imagine a world map with tiny islands scattered across it. Now zoom in on two spots – Puerto Rico in the Caribbean Sea and the Philippines in the Pacific Ocean. Though separated by thousands of miles, these two places have a surprising connection: Spain! For centuries, Spain ruled both islands, leaving a lasting imprint on their languages, religions, and traditions.
Just like Puerto Rico, the Philippines was once a colony of Spain. For over 300 years, Spain brought its culture, language, and traditions to the islands. Think of it like a big cultural exchange!
